/drivers/dma/ |
D | bcm-sba-raid.c | 113 struct sba_device *sba; member 203 static struct sba_request *sba_alloc_request(struct sba_device *sba) in sba_alloc_request() argument 209 spin_lock_irqsave(&sba->reqs_lock, flags); in sba_alloc_request() 210 list_for_each_entry(req, &sba->reqs_free_list, node) { in sba_alloc_request() 212 list_move_tail(&req->node, &sba->reqs_alloc_list); in sba_alloc_request() 217 spin_unlock_irqrestore(&sba->reqs_lock, flags); in sba_alloc_request() 226 mbox_client_peek_data(sba->mchan); in sba_alloc_request() 235 dma_async_tx_descriptor_init(&req->tx, &sba->dma_chan); in sba_alloc_request() 242 static void _sba_pending_request(struct sba_device *sba, in _sba_pending_request() argument 245 lockdep_assert_held(&sba->reqs_lock); in _sba_pending_request() [all …]
|
D | Makefile | 22 obj-$(CONFIG_BCM_SBA_RAID) += bcm-sba-raid.o
|
/drivers/s390/net/ |
D | ism_drv.c | 91 struct ism_sba *sba; in register_sba() local 93 sba = dma_alloc_coherent(&ism->pdev->dev, PAGE_SIZE, &dma_handle, in register_sba() 95 if (!sba) in register_sba() 101 cmd.request.sba = dma_handle; in register_sba() 104 dma_free_coherent(&ism->pdev->dev, PAGE_SIZE, sba, dma_handle); in register_sba() 108 ism->sba = sba; in register_sba() 147 if (!ism->sba) in unregister_sba() 155 ism->sba, ism->sba_dma_addr); in unregister_sba() 157 ism->sba = NULL; in unregister_sba() 448 bv = (void *) &ism->sba->dmb_bits[ISM_DMB_WORD_OFFSET]; in ism_handle_irq() [all …]
|
D | ism.h | 51 u64 sba; member 89 u64 sba; member 197 struct ism_sba *sba; member
|
D | qeth_core_main.c | 512 void *data = phys_to_virt(aob->sba[i]); in qeth_qdio_handle_aob()
|
/drivers/mailbox/ |
D | bcm-flexrm-mailbox.c | 719 if (!msg->sba.cmds || !msg->sba.cmds_count) in flexrm_sba_sanity_check() 722 for (i = 0; i < msg->sba.cmds_count; i++) { in flexrm_sba_sanity_check() 723 if (((msg->sba.cmds[i].flags & BRCM_SBA_CMD_TYPE_B) || in flexrm_sba_sanity_check() 724 (msg->sba.cmds[i].flags & BRCM_SBA_CMD_TYPE_C)) && in flexrm_sba_sanity_check() 725 (msg->sba.cmds[i].flags & BRCM_SBA_CMD_HAS_OUTPUT)) in flexrm_sba_sanity_check() 727 if ((msg->sba.cmds[i].flags & BRCM_SBA_CMD_TYPE_B) && in flexrm_sba_sanity_check() 728 (msg->sba.cmds[i].data_len > SRCT_LENGTH_MASK)) in flexrm_sba_sanity_check() 730 if ((msg->sba.cmds[i].flags & BRCM_SBA_CMD_TYPE_C) && in flexrm_sba_sanity_check() 731 (msg->sba.cmds[i].data_len > SRCT_LENGTH_MASK)) in flexrm_sba_sanity_check() 733 if ((msg->sba.cmds[i].flags & BRCM_SBA_CMD_HAS_RESP) && in flexrm_sba_sanity_check() [all …]
|
/drivers/parisc/ |
D | sba_iommu.c | 1238 setup_ibase_imask(struct parisc_device *sba, struct ioc *ioc, int ioc_num) in setup_ibase_imask() argument 1245 device_for_each_child(&sba->dev, &ibase_data, in setup_ibase_imask() 1263 sba_ioc_init_pluto(struct parisc_device *sba, struct ioc *ioc, int ioc_num) in sba_ioc_init_pluto() argument 1325 setup_ibase_imask(sba, ioc, ioc_num); in sba_ioc_init_pluto() 1372 device_for_each_child(&sba->dev, &agp_found, sba_ioc_find_quicksilver); in sba_ioc_init_pluto() 1384 sba_ioc_init(struct parisc_device *sba, struct ioc *ioc, int ioc_num) in sba_ioc_init() argument 1471 setup_ibase_imask(sba, ioc, ioc_num); in sba_ioc_init() 1997 struct sba_device *sba = dev_get_drvdata(&sba_dev->dev); in sba_get_iommu() local 2003 return &(sba->ioc[iocnum]); in sba_get_iommu() 2018 struct sba_device *sba = dev_get_drvdata(&sba_dev->dev); in sba_directed_lmmio() local [all …]
|
/drivers/char/agp/ |
D | parisc-agp.c | 398 struct parisc_device *sba = NULL, *lba = NULL; in parisc_agp_init() local 405 sba = sba_list->dev; in parisc_agp_init() 406 if (!IS_PLUTO(sba)) { in parisc_agp_init() 412 device_for_each_child(&sba->dev, &lba, find_quicksilver); in parisc_agp_init()
|
/drivers/atm/ |
D | fore200e.c | 646 u32 hcr = fore200e->bus->read(fore200e->regs.sba.hcr) & SBA200E_HCR_STICKY; in fore200e_sba_irq_enable() 647 fore200e->bus->write(hcr | SBA200E_HCR_INTR_ENA, fore200e->regs.sba.hcr); in fore200e_sba_irq_enable() 652 return fore200e->bus->read(fore200e->regs.sba.hcr) & SBA200E_HCR_INTR_REQ; in fore200e_sba_irq_check() 657 u32 hcr = fore200e->bus->read(fore200e->regs.sba.hcr) & SBA200E_HCR_STICKY; in fore200e_sba_irq_ack() 658 fore200e->bus->write(hcr | SBA200E_HCR_INTR_CLR, fore200e->regs.sba.hcr); in fore200e_sba_irq_ack() 663 fore200e->bus->write(SBA200E_HCR_RESET, fore200e->regs.sba.hcr); in fore200e_sba_reset() 665 fore200e->bus->write(0, fore200e->regs.sba.hcr); in fore200e_sba_reset() 674 fore200e->regs.sba.hcr = of_ioremap(&op->resource[0], 0, SBA200E_HCR_LENGTH, "SBA HCR"); in fore200e_sba_map() 675 fore200e->regs.sba.bsr = of_ioremap(&op->resource[1], 0, SBA200E_BSR_LENGTH, "SBA BSR"); in fore200e_sba_map() 676 fore200e->regs.sba.isr = of_ioremap(&op->resource[2], 0, SBA200E_ISR_LENGTH, "SBA ISR"); in fore200e_sba_map() [all …]
|
D | fore200e.h | 792 struct fore200e_sba_regs sba; /* SBA-200E registers */ member
|
/drivers/s390/char/ |
D | tty3270.c | 372 char *sba, *str; in tty3270_update() local 415 sba = invalid_sba; in tty3270_update() 427 if (s->string[1] == sba[0] && s->string[2] == sba[1]) in tty3270_update() 433 sba = s->string + s->len - 3; in tty3270_update() 435 sba = invalid_sba; in tty3270_update()
|
/drivers/net/fddi/skfp/h/ |
D | smc.h | 455 struct s_sba sba ; /* SBA variables */ member
|
D | cmtdef.h | 611 void sba();
|
/drivers/net/fddi/skfp/ |
D | smt.c | 510 smc->sba.sm = sm ; in smt_received_pack() 511 sba(smc,NIF) ; in smt_received_pack()
|
/drivers/net/wireless/ath/ath6kl/ |
D | wmi.h | 1178 __le32 sba; member
|
D | debug.c | 1547 pstream.sba = cpu_to_le32(val32); in ath6kl_create_qos_write()
|